Abstract
We have demonstrated that the chromosomal breakpoint at 22q11 of a Burkitt lymphoma cell line (PA682) with an 8;22 translocation interrupts the variable region of the lambda light chain locus. In these cells, all of the Cλ and some Vλ sequences translocate to the 8q+ chromosome whereas some Vλ sequences remain on the 22q−. These results indicate that the lambda light chain locus on the long arm of chromosome 22 is oriented such that Vλ is proximal to Cλ.Keywords
